Out-of-bounds write in Microsoft 365 Apps for Enterprise - CVE-2022-47212

Published: December 13, 2022 / Updated: April 25, 2023


Vulnerability identifier: #VU70174
CSH Severity: High
CVSS v4: 8.6 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:A/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
CVE-ID: CVE-2022-47212
CWE-ID: CWE-787
Exploitation vector: Remote access
Exploit availability: No public exploit available

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ise vulnerable system.

The vulnerability exists due to a boundary error when processing SKP files. A remote attacker can create a specially crafted SKP file, trick the victim into opening it using the affected software, trigger out-of-bounds write and execute arbitrary code on the target system.


Affected software

Microsoft 365 Apps for Enterprise

How to mitigate CVE-2022-47212

Install updates from vendor's website.

Microsoft 365 Apps for Enterprise - addressed in versions 16.0.14326.21248, 16.0.14931.20858, 16.0.15601.20378, 16.0.15629.20298, 16.0.15726.20262, 16.0.15831.20208
